Catch a fish: Enjoy a morning of family fun, fish, learn about the Potomac River, and maybe win a trophy! Sponsored by the Friends of Leesylvania State Park, these fishing tournaments throughout the summer are suitable for all ability levels, ages 3-15. No rod and reel? No problem! The Friends have a suitable tackle on hand to loan. The tournament occurs from 9 to 11 a.m. at Leesylvania State Park in Woodbridge.

Mural unveiling: Celebrate the unveiling of the newly restored Johnny P. Johnson Mural with Rapp Arts! Over the last month, Fredericksburg artist, Bill Harris, has worked to restore the mural after the original began to deteriorate due to moisture. The mural honors the late Johnny Johnson who was a renowned Fredericksburg artist, teacher and community leader.

Dale City Farmers Market: Don’t miss one of the largest markets in the area. The market is producer-only, meaning all products must be grown or made by the seller. This is great news for both our buyers and our sellers, as consumers have access to produce, meats, plants, and other goods locally grown or created. Only service animals are allowed.
